Built by Gordon Murray Automotive, T.50 is limited to 100 examples, with Canepa set to handle sales and service in North America.

A few decades ago, Gordon Murray delivered to the world one of the most iconic cars ever to the grace the road, the McLaren F1. The three-seat stunner shook up the exotic scene with its style and performance in a way few have touched before or since.

Until now. Recently, Murray’s Gordon Murray Automotive unveiled plans to bring “the ultimate analog driver’s supercar unlike anything ever created” to the world’s stage, the T.50. Another piece of the puzzle was announced August 13, when GMA chose the California-based Canepa Group, founded by Bruce Canepa, as the car’s exclusive sales and service channel for all of North America.

“Cars are meant to be driven, and this may be one of the most exciting road cars ever designed,” said Canepa. “I am both honored and excited to be a part of this amazing project.â€

Canepa Group is already a big deal in the collector car scene, handling every aspect of ownership for collectors of classic street and race cars alike. The organization was also involved in the early phases of Murray’s T.50 project as a consultant, likely resulting in the exclusivity deal in the car’s distribution and after care.

For those interested in the T.50, the supercar is a featherweight at just 2,160 pounds, all of it sent down the highway with the aid of a “bespoke 650 horsepower, Cosworth-designed 3.9-liter V12″ linked to an exclusive six-speed manual. The car, which Murray says will be “the last, and the greatest ‘analog’ supercar ever built,” derives its name from the fact that it’s the automotive legend’s 50th car-related project, filled with five decades’ worth of lessons learned.

While the T.50 will be limited to just 100 units around the world, U.S., Canadian, and Mexican consumers who do wind up owning one of the most exclusive machines ever made will be in good hands with Canepa Group. The organization will handle everything from importing the T.50 from GMA’s facilities in the United Kingdom, to keeping the car running for years to come.
